An Inquiry Into The Principles Of Church-Authority: Or Reasons For Recalling My Subscription To The Royal Supremacy is a book written by Robert Isaac Wilberforce in 1854. The book is an exploration of the principles of church authority and the reasons why the author decided to recall his subscription to the Royal Supremacy. Wilberforce delves into the history of church authority, examining the role of the monarch in the Church of England and the relationship between the Church and the state. He argues that the Royal Supremacy is incompatible with the principles of church authority and that it undermines the autonomy of the Church.
